Output 389e075d9563ddaab3426fa18e23bc3ed494071a9e41c576d24272dabdf23742:1

value
3648151
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0feb1b7e57af2e4183c7b6c4811c1ec3969502b6 OP_EQUALVERIFY OP_CHECKSIG
address
12TAnRhEPcnqHp6Bg7LqsEuocBnXqhPYxG
transaction
389e075d9563ddaab3426fa18e23bc3ed494071a9e41c576d24272dabdf23742
spent
true